The German Embassy in Ashgabat has announced a vacancy for a female security officer
The Embassy of the Federal Republic of Germany in Turkmenistan has announced a vacancy for a female security officer, with the successful candidate expected to begin work at the start of August this year.
The candidate’s duties will include checking visitors at the entrance to the diplomatic mission and enforcing access-control procedures, operating specialised security equipment, and performing duty services, including receiving, checking and registering incoming correspondence.
Applicants must have English or German language proficiency at no lower than A2 level, good physical health, a high level of stress tolerance and a positive reputation at previous workplaces. They must also demonstrate reliability, strict confidentiality, politeness and persistence, a neat appearance, and previous experience in the security or protection sector. The position is full-time, comprising 40 hours per week from Monday to Friday.
The successful candidate will receive a monthly salary in accordance with the embassy’s staffing structure.
Applicants who meet the stated requirements must submit a complete set of documents by 24 July this year.
The required documents are: a brief CV with a passport-sized photograph, a motivation letter outlining the applicant’s interest and written in German or English, documents confirming education or completion of professional development courses, and references or recommendation letters from previous employers, if available.
